For the 2025 school year, there is 1 public school serving 984 students in 77234, TX.
黑料网官网 schools in zipcode 77234 have a diversity score of 0.57, which is less than the Texas public school average of 0.64.
Minority enrollment is 70%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Texas public school average of 75% (majority Hispanic).
